A well-presented three bedroom semi-detached family home with driveway and garage, located in a popular neighbourhood on the northern outskirts of Harrogate. There is now the scope for the new owners to carry out their own programme of cosmetic improvement works.
With brick elevations, gas fired heating and PVCu double glazing, this well-presented semi-detached family home is perfectly located for the busy family seeking access to an excellent range of amenities in the continually popular Bilton community.
The accommodation is approached via an entrance vestibule and reception hall which then gives access to a sitting room, separate dining room, conservatory and kitchen all on the ground floor.
At first floor level the main double bedroom has an extensive provision of built-in wardrobes in addition to which there are two further family bedrooms and a house bathroom.
Neighbouring properties have carried out successful loft conversions subject to building regulations with the clear scope to potentially expand the bedroom space on offer.
A private driveway gives access to a detached garage which is of concrete sectional construction and which has been extended to the rear. There are neatly laid out and easily maintained front garden areas and the rear gardens comprise a combination of lawns and seating areas.
This is a highly convenient location within walking distance of a highly regarded primary school, the thriving Bilton Cricket Club with its associated range of social amenities and a range of shops on King Edwards Drive. There are regular public transport services into Harrogate town centre.
